Short stories of the Pamir. Part 5/6: Murgab to Karakul incl. Ak-Baital pass. The Ak-Baital pass is the highest pass of the Pamir region. The altitude is 4655 meters and it is cold. We have cycled out of Murgab and made it 65 km up on the pass. Wind is picking up and the sun is setting. We decide to set up camp. In the night the temperature plummets to -14. The morning is very cold and we startup slow. By 10 the sun is warming up and we cycle the final 10 km up to the top. It is tough and very steep. We are pushing our bicycles and soon see other familiar cyclists behind us. We reach the top helping each other and wait for the people behind. It is Marianne and Jules we cycled with before. After celebrating our achievement soon we see three more figures crawling up the hill. Martin goes back down to help and soon Holly, David and Bertrand have made it to the highest point of the roof of the world. We are hoping for some good downhill but the first 20 km is off road washboard so we are all shaken when we get down. Finally we reach the tarmac again and we decide to push on to Karakul. We motivate each other keeping each other out of the wind and find a nice homestay where we are welcomed by a Kyrgyz family, warm up and sleep all together in the same room.
